Job description

     

Who we are looking for… 

An Implementation Specialist supports the onboarding and training of clients during their initial implementation of Axxess products and services. This role plays an essential part in ensuring a smooth transition for clients by providing structured training, clear communication, and internal coordination. The Implementation Specialist works in close partnership with Implementation Consultants, Client Experience team members, and other internal teams to help drive successful adoption of Axxess solutions.

What you will do…    

  • Collaborate with Implementation Consultants and team members to execute implementation plans and meet client needs
  • Provide first-line support for client questions during implementation and ensure timely resolution or appropriate handoff
  • Help gather and validate client data, configuration preferences, and other key inputs needed for system setup
  • Maintain accurate documentation of client training activities in alignment with Quality Management System (QMS) standards
  • Escalate client concerns or risks to appropriate internal stakeholders to ensure client satisfaction
  • Support the preparation and follow-up for onsite visits and virtual sessions led by Implementation Consultants
  • Develop working knowledge of Axxess products, services, and industry best practices

What you will bring…    

  • Bachelor’s degree required
  • 3+ years of Home Health. Home Care, Hospice, or Palliative industry experience required
  • Experience in a support, training, or customer-facing role preferred
  • Familiarity with medical billing and basic understanding of Medicare, Medicaid, and private insurance
  • Proficient in using cloud-based systems and CRM tools
  • Strong communication, time management, and organizational skills
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, collaborative environment
  • Occasional travel may be required for team meetings or client support (less than 25%)
